I wasn't planning on getting up this morning, was up late doing DSO, but figured I'd take a shot at it and to my surprise the seeing was rather excellent. I already had my C8 on the mount, so straight into fine imaging scale I went at 0.29"/pixel in HA & 0.20"/pixel in Gband and managed to get some data. The HA was steady enough to do a 4 panel mosaic. Included some course scale in HA, Gband and CaK to show those features, including faculae lines, grannulation, mottling, filaments, prominences and plages.

Equipment:
C8 Edge + Aires Tri-Band D-ERF
* Baader UV/IR Block Filter + Daystar Quark Chromoshpere + 0.5x Focal Reducer + IMX174 (HA)
* Baader Blue CCD-IR Block Filter + E.O. 430nm Filter + Baader ND1.8 Filter + 3x Barlow + IMX174 (Gband)
ST80
* Quark Chromosphere + PST Etalon + 0.5x Focal Reducer + 290MM (HA)
* Masked to 40mm + Baader blue CCD-IR Block Filter + E.O. 430nm Filter + Baader ND1.8 Filter + 2x Barlow + 290MM (Gband)
* Masked to 40mm + Baader blue CCD-IR Block Filter + PST CaK Filter + 2x Barlow + 290MM (CaK)
